1. Hobonichi Weeks 2025
The Hobonichi Weeks 2025 is a sleek, portable planner designed to fit seamlessly into your daily life. Priced between $34.00 and $46.00, this Japanese planner combines practicality with a thoughtfully designed layout to help you stay organized and creative.
Its horizontal weekly layout splits the left page for your schedule and the right page for notes with a grid format. Each day is divided into morning, afternoon, and evening using two dots for easy time management. The cream-colored Tomoe River S paper is smooth for writing, though its thinness may result in slight pen ghosting for some users.
"Planners should transform according to the shape of your life", says Pia Ceres, Former WIRED Reviewer.
This idea is reflected in the Hobonichi Weeks’ flexible design, which includes:
Section | Purpose |
---|---|
Yearly Calendars | For an annual overview and long-term goals |
Monthly Calendars | To plan your month at a glance |
Graph-ruled Memo Pages | Perfect for notes or creative ideas (3.55mm grid) |
Bonus Pages | Features like "Shorthand Note-Taking" guides |
If you need extra space, the Weeks MEGA edition offers nearly three times more graph-ruled pages than the standard version. Additional features include two built-in bookmarks, a clear pocket for small items, and daily quotes to inspire you as you plan. Each planner even comes with a unique serial number, emphasizing its quality craftsmanship.
The "Secret Line" on memo pages is a handy tool for dividing sections or creating visual schedules. Whether you use it as a planner, diary, bullet journal, or sketchbook, the Hobonichi Weeks is designed to adapt to your needs.
2. Erin Condren LifePlanner 2025
The Erin Condren LifePlanner 2025 combines functionality with plenty of customization options. Prices range from $18 (via Target) to $67.50 for premium editions, offering choices for various budgets. It features durable hand-coiled binding and thick 80 lb paper to prevent ink from bleeding through.
This planner comes with four weekly layout options: vertical, horizontal, hourly, and compact vertical (A5). It also includes monthly and yearly spreads, along with pages designed to help you stay organized and productive.
"The original trademarked LifePlanner™ and best-selling everything planner – an all-in-one calendar, checklist, and journal", says Erin Condren’s product description.
With over 3 million sold, the LifePlanner has a strong track record. According to user surveys, 99% report feeling more organized, while 95% say it boosts productivity and reduces stress.
Each planner comes with extras like a double-sided pocket folder, decorative planning stickers, an updated holidays page, and two-page calendar spreads covering 12–18 months. Binding options include coiled (spiral-bound), softbound (lay-flat), and ring agenda styles. For those seeking more premium features, the Snap-In Vegan Leather LifePlanner offers upgraded materials and additional perks.

3. Passion Planner 2025 Weekly
The Passion Planner 2025 Weekly offers a structured design that blends daily planning with goal-setting, priced between $15.00 and $50.99. With over 1 million users worldwide, it has gained popularity for helping people organize their schedules while working toward long-term objectives.
One standout feature is the GameChanger tool, which breaks down big goals into actionable steps. The weekly layout includes sections for both personal and work to-do lists, making it easier to balance responsibilities. Plus, vertical hourly slots help you plan your day efficiently.
Amanda Hilton, psychologist and founder of The Simply Well, says: "It is perfect for blending day-to-day planning with long-term goal-setting".
For 2025, the planner introduces new tools to refine its balance of scheduling and goal tracking:
- Uncover Your Compass activity for identifying core values
- A Vibrant Visions Board for visual goal mapping
- Updated yearly overview calendar
- Monthly habit trackers for progress monitoring
The weekly spreads also include features aimed at reflection and creativity:
- Today’s Focus section to prioritize key tasks
- Good Things That Happened for gratitude journaling
- Motivational quotes and weekly challenges
- Space of Infinite Possibility for brainstorming
- Eight reflection questions to guide weekly reviews
Long-time users appreciate these updates. Alexis W. notes, "It keeps getting better", though some suggest scaling back on the inspirational quotes.
Optional accessories like Monthly Tabs ($10.99) and a Finance Sticker Pack ($9.99) can further personalize the planner. Its design makes it a great choice for professionals and students who want to stay on top of daily tasks while keeping an eye on future goals.
4. Leuchtturm1917 Weekly Planner 2025
The Leuchtturm1917 Weekly Planner 2025 is designed with a straightforward layout that works well for various needs. It features 80–100 g/m² acid-free paper, which helps prevent ink from bleeding through. Its thread-bound construction ensures the planner lays flat, making writing more comfortable.
This planner is available in three formats:
- Weekly Planner ($17.50): Offers a simple weekly overview.
- Weekly Planner and Notebook ($21.95): Combines a calendar on the left with a notes section on the right. Includes official holidays and tools for project planning.
- Week Planner ($25.95): Includes detailed hourly scheduling and a 3-year overview calendar.
For those seeking a balance between portability and space, the Medium A5 softcover in Forest Green is available for $27.50.
Key Features
Feature | Benefit |
---|---|
Thread-bound construction | Lays flat for easier writing |
Acid-free paper | Reduces ink bleed-through and lasts longer |
Expandable pocket | Perfect for storing loose papers or receipts |
Self-adhesive labels | Helps with archiving and organization |
Detachable pages | Convenient for removing notes |
While it may not offer as many customization options as some other planners, its simplicity and durability make it a standout choice. The hardcover versions are particularly well-suited for frequent use, protecting your schedule during daily travel.
For students and educators, the Academic Week Planner variant launches in July. It follows an 18-month format aligned with the academic calendar and retains all the standard features.

5. Archer and Olive 2025 Weekly Planner
The Archer and Olive 2025 Weekly Planner offers 160gsm matte paper and layouts designed for flexible and creative planning.
Paper Performance
How does the paper hold up with different tools? Here’s a quick breakdown:
Writing Tool | Performance |
---|---|
Standard journaling pens | Great – minimal to no ghosting |
Fountain pens | Mixed – some feathering |
Alcohol markers | Not ideal – noticeable bleeding |
Watercolor | Limited – light application only |
Available Formats and Pricing
The 2025 lineup includes several options to suit different planning styles:
- Dated Weekly Planner ($55.00): Perfect for structured weekly schedules.
- Undated Art Deco Planner ($41.00): Start whenever you like.
- Wellness Planner ($47.00): Includes 14 months of planning.
- Accessories:
- Vinyl planner tabs ($21.00)
- Printable tabs ($5.00)
- Colorful monthly tabs ($9.00)
Design and Construction
The A5 size makes it portable and practical, whether you’re commuting or just moving between rooms. Its sturdy build and thick paper set it apart, especially for those who value quality.
"Overall, I really like this planner. It is a great personal planner, and the A5 size is great for taking with you on the go (or, if you are like me, carrying it from the office to the living room)."
Stationery Nerd’s testing gives the planner a performance rating of 55%, broken down as follows:
- Notebook Construction: 60%
- Writing Pen Test Results: 80%
- Art Supply Test Results: 38%
- Feathering/Capillary Action: 50%
For the best experience, stick to standard journaling pens and steer clear of heavy wet media. While it may cost more than some alternatives, the thick paper and thoughtful design make it a great pick for those who value quality and creative planning options.
